What is the Missouri Property Tax Credit Claim Form?
The Missouri Property Tax Credit Claim Form, or MO-PTC, serves an essential function in the Missouri state tax framework. Designed for eligible residents, it allows taxpayers to claim a credit against property taxes. This form is crucial for individuals meeting specific criteria, ensuring they can reduce their overall tax burdens and navigate state taxation smoothly.
Residents who may benefit from this form include seniors, disabled individuals, and veterans. Understanding its purpose is key for ensuring compliance with Missouri tax laws.
Who Needs the Missouri Property Tax Credit Claim Form?
Various groups stand to gain from filing for the Missouri property tax credit. Primarily, eligible applicants include:
-
Seniors aged 65 and older
-
Disabled individuals as defined by state guidelines
-
Veterans with specific disability status
Each eligible group needs to reference Missouri's specific criteria for filing to ensure they meet all requirements for the credit.

Eligibility Criteria for the Missouri Property Tax Credit Claim Form
To qualify for the Missouri Property Tax Credit Claim Form, applicants must meet certain eligibility criteria. These include age requirements, disability status, and income limits. Specific qualifications may vary, but generally, the requirements are:
-
Age of 65 years or older, or
-
100% disability status, or
-
Being a 100% disabled veteran
Alongside these qualifications, applicants must also gather necessary documentation to prove their eligibility. This may include proof of income and property tax payments or rent receipts.

What are the eligibility requirements for the Missouri Property Tax Credit Claim Form?
To be eligible, you must be a Missouri resident aged 65 or older, a 100% disabled person, or a 100% disabled veteran. Additionally, you must provide proof of income and property tax payments or rent receipts.
When is the submission deadline for this form?
The Missouri Property Tax Credit Claim Form usually needs to be submitted by April 15 of the following tax year. It's important to check for specific deadlines, as they can vary or be extended during certain circumstances.
How can I submit the completed form?
You can submit the completed form electronically through pdfFiller or print it and mail it to the Missouri Department of Revenue. Ensure it is signed and all supporting documents are included.
What supporting documents are required for this form?
You'll need to provide proof of income, property tax payments, or rent receipts. Ensure that all documents are organized and submitted along with your claim to avoid processing delays.
What common mistakes should I avoid when filling out this form?
Common mistakes include not providing all required personal information, failing to sign the form, overlooking eligibility checkboxes, and missing the submission deadline. Review your form carefully before submission.
How long does it take to process my claim?
Processing times can vary, but generally, it takes several weeks after submission for the Missouri Department of Revenue to process your property tax credit claim. Keep track of your submission to follow up if necessary.
